#3FD8FA Hex color

#3FD8FA

The hexadecimal color code #3FD8FA corresponds to the code RGB( 63, 216, 250 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,25 level), green (at 0,85 level) and blue (at 0,98 level). Its brightness is 61% and its saturation is 94%. It is composed of red at 11%, green at 40% and blue at 47%.
